Lecap Asset Management Ltd. Takes Position in CubeSmart $CUBE

Lecap Asset Management Ltd. acquired a new position in shares of CubeSmart (NYSE:CUBEFree Report) during the second qu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or acquired 9,080 shares of the real estate investment trust’s stock, valued at approximately $386,000.

CubeSmart Trading Up 1.2%

Shares of CubeSmart stock opened at $40.70 on Friday. The firm has a market cap of $9.28 billion, a PE ratio of 24.82, a P/E/G ratio of 8.96 and a beta of 0.96. CubeSmart has a 1 year low of $34.24 and a 1 year high of $51.85.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.18, a current ratio of 0.06 and a quick ratio of 0.06. The stock has a fifty day moving average price of $40.30 and a 200-day moving average price of $41.09.

CubeSmart (NYSE:CUBEG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 31st. The real estate investment trust reported $0.65 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.63 by $0.02. The company had revenue of $282.30 million during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$275.71 million. CubeSmart had a net margin of 35.44% and a return on equity of 13.12%.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up 6.0%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$0.64 earnings per share. CubeSmart has set its Q3 2025 guidance at 0.640-0.660 EPS. FY 2025 guidance at 2.540-2.600 EPS. Equities research analysts anticipate that CubeSmart will post 2.64 EPS for the current year.

CubeSmart Announces Dividend

The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, October 15th. Stockholders of record on Wednesday, October 1st will be given a dividend of $0.52 per share. This represents a $2.08 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 5.1%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Wednesday, October 1st. CubeSmart’s dividend payout ratio is currently 126.83%.

CubeSmart Company Profile

(Free Report)

CubeSmart is a self-administered and self-managed real estate investment trust. The Company's self-storage properties are designed to offer affordable, easily accessible and, in most locations, climate-controlled storage space for residential and commercial customers. According to the 2023 Self-Storage Almanac, CubeSmart is one of the top three owners and operators of self-storage properties in the United States.
